Dental cleaning (oral prophylaxis), is a preventive dental procedure performed by a dentist or dental hygienist to remove plaque, tartar, and stains from teeth.
This process helps prevent cavities, gum disease, and other dental problems.
How often should you have your teeth cleaned?
Most dentists recommend getting your teeth cleaned every six months.
Some individuals may need more frequent cleanings (every three months) depending on their specific oral health needs and risk factors.
